A great daily drinking Peru! Best right around a medium roast but works well from light to dark. It stands out for being a very clean and sweet cup. At lighter roast levels it has some crisp acidity, not over the top but noticeable, gives a quick hit lemon and floral that will balance with nutty and chocolate like darker tones. Small hints of caramel and dried fruit will pop out with a little setup. At medium roast levels, you get more of a smooth easy drinking cup, less acidity with accentuated nutty/chocolate tones, a hint of spice in the aftertaste, provides the best balance of light/dark tones. Darker roasts are a little flat and roasty, but on the more neutral side, classic darker roast beans: smooth, rich and on the roasty chocolate side of things with a little nuttiness in the aftertaste.

Decaffeinated Honduran Org. COMSA Royal Select – MWP

A truly special Mountain Water Process (MWP) decaf from the COMSA cooperative in Marcala, La Paz, Honduras a 1,500-member Fair Trade and USDA Organic certified group renowned for its community-driven, regenerative approach to coffee farming. Grown between 1,300 and 1,700 masl and gently decaffeinated with nothing but pure glacial water from Pico de Orizaba, this lot delivers a clean, medium-bodied, low-acid cup with layered sweetness: ripe strawberry and cola up front, followed by warm maple syrup, roasted butternut squash, and a soft cocoa finish. Roasts best from City+ through Full City and performs beautifully across drip, pour-over, and espresso a decaf that truly drinks like origin.

Ethiopian West Arsi Washed Gr. 1 – Refisa

First New Crop Ethiopian Coffee!
Refisa is a washed Grade 1 coffee from the emerging West Arsi region of Ethiopia, grown by smallholder farmers in the villages of Roricho, Bulga, and Solena at elevations up to 2,070 meters above sea level. Processed at SNAP’s Refisa Washing Station under the direction of Negusse Debela, this lot represents the best of what Nensebo has to offer. A region that, until recently, was sold simply under the broader Sidamo label, now earning its own distinct identity in the specialty coffee world. In the cup, Refisa delivers a clean, bright, and layered experience: floral notes of jasmine and coffee blossom at the forefront, complemented by lemon, mandarin, and peach, with a honey-like sweetness and a soft caramel finish that lingers beautifully. Versatile across roast levels but truly at its best kept light, this is a coffee that rewards patience both in the roast and in the cup.
